Hi team,

Before I hand off the 3.2 release, please note the humidity sensor drift reported on Verdana controllers in the Elmbrook trial site. Drift exceeds 4% after roughly ten days of continuous operation; firmware 3.2.1 adds an automatic recalibration cycle every 72 hours. Support should advise growers to install 3.2.1 and trigger a manual recalibration once. The hotfix bundle must be verified before distribution, so I'm including the signing key used for the 3.2.1 packages below.

release key, fahof-yagap: bky3_m5d

Hello plugin authors — we've identified a leak in the Pixelhoard image cache where decoded bitmaps retained by eviction listeners were never released if a plugin threw during the callback. Over long sessions this grew heap usage by several hundred megabytes. 3.8.1 wraps listener invocation defensively and releases bitmaps regardless of callback outcome. Please verify your listeners don't rely on the old retention behavior before upgrading. For reproduction reports, reference the trace token below.

build token for tajeg-bajep: htk14_409ba9df6b8acb

**Ceremony step 7 — Crashfall pipeline key rotation.** Confirm both custodians for the Crashfall mobile crash-report pipeline are present and the HSM session is recorded. Verify the old signing key is revoked before generating its replacement. When the vault shard is re-sealed, the console prompts for the recovery passphrase, which is:

strongbox words: ralax-sileth-queniel-zorvan-drumir-gordor-kasok-julox-fenwyn-gormir-quenath-fraiel-ralys-fenath

Handover: query planner regression in Ostrelle. After the 4.2 upgrade, the planner started choosing sequential scans on the ledger tables whenever the stats target was below 200. I reproduced it on staging and pinned the fix to a combination of planner cost overrides rather than a code change, so future maintainers should treat these settings as load-bearing. Do not revert them without re-running the Bramleigh benchmark suite. For reference, the exact configuration we shipped is as follows.

config for fahop-tajeg:
soriel:
  pin: 6453
  tenant: norwyn
  seal: seal_c441745b
  metrics_host: metrics.soriel.ordinworks.local
  standby_team: zorox
  escalation: wenael-casox
  nonce: 429fd1